    Summary
    Predicted to enable water channel activity. Acts upstream of or within water transport. Predicted to be located in intracellular canaliculus and intracellular membrane-bounded organelle. Is expressed in several structures, including alimentary system; diaphragm; early conceptus; genitourinary system; and spleen. Orthologous to human AQP8 (aquaporin 8). [provided by Alliance of Genome Resources, Apr 2022]
